使用 CloudKit 同步数据
在当今的应用开发中,数据同步是一个至关重要的问题。本地存储虽然方便,但存在诸多局限性。而 CloudKit 作为苹果提供的一项服务,为开发者提供了一种简单而有效的方式来实现数据在不同设备间的同步。下面将详细介绍如何使用 CloudKit 进行数据同步。
1. 了解 CloudKit
CloudKit 是苹果为应用开发者创建的一项服务,用于在远程服务器上存储数据。其优势在于,任何拥有 iCloud 账户的用户都能被 CloudKit 自动识别,无需用户先注册服务,即可立即将数据与用户关联起来。
1.1 CloudKit 的优点
- 简化用户登录 :避免了注册页面给用户带来的困扰,用户使用已有的 iCloud 账户就能悄悄登录应用。
- 减少网络请求 :提供了许多实用功能,帮助开发者尽量减少网络请求的数量。
- 实时通知 :即使应用未运行,当远程服务器上的数据发生变化时,CloudKit 也能通知应用。
1.2 添加 CloudKit 到项目
要将 CloudKit 添加到项目中,需要完成以下步骤:
1. 正确设置 Xcode 项目 :确保项目有唯一的捆绑标识符,并选择有效的开发者团队。
2. 启用所需功能 :打开项目设置中的“Capabilities”选项卡,滚动找到“iCloud”功能,开启并展开该部分,勾选“
超级会员免费看
订阅专栏 解锁全文
1417

被折叠的 条评论
为什么被折叠?



